There are several essential oils known for their ability to repel mosquitoes and other insects thanks to their intense aromas and natural properties. Below, I mention some of the most effective ones and how to use them:

1. Citronella Essential Oil

  • Description: Citronella is perhaps the most popular anti-mosquito essential oil. Its citrus aroma is unpleasant for mosquitoes.
  • Use: You can place a few drops in a diffuser in the areas where you want to repel insects or make a diluted mixture (about 10-15 drops in 30 ml of carrier oil such as coconut or almond) and apply it to the skin , avoiding sensitive areas.

2. Lemon Eucalyptus Essential Oil

  • Description: Lemon eucalyptus oil contains a compound called citronellal, which is highly effective in repelling mosquitoes.
  • Use: Mix a few drops with a carrier oil and apply to the skin or use in a diffuser. This oil is particularly good for outdoor areas.

3. Lavender Essential Oil

  • Description: Although its aroma is soft and relaxing for people, mosquitoes find it unpleasant.
  • Use: Lavender can be safely applied to the skin when diluted, and also works in diffusers or directly in small amounts on clothing or fabrics.

4. Tea Tree Essential Oil

  • Description: This oil has antibacterial and insect repellent properties, including mosquitoes.
  • Use: Diluted with a carrier oil, tea tree can be applied to the skin or placed in areas of the home to keep mosquitoes away.

5. Peppermint Essential Oil

  • Description: The strong, minty aroma of mint is effective in repelling insects, including mosquitoes and ants.
  • Use: It can be used in a diffuser or diluted with a carrier oil and applied to the skin or in strategic points around the house.

6. Geranium Essential Oil

  • Description: Geranium has a floral aroma that mosquitoes cannot stand, making it effective in repelling them.
  • Use: You can mix it with other oils in a diffuser or apply it diluted to the skin.

Recipe for Homemade Anti-Mosquito Spray with Essential Oils

If you want to create a natural repellent spray, here is an easy recipe:

Ingredients

  • 100 ml of distilled water or witch hazel (as a base).
  • 10 drops of citronella essential oil.
  • 10 drops of lemon eucalyptus essential oil.
  • 5 drops of lavender essential oil.
  • 5 drops of peppermint or tea tree essential oil.
  • Bottle with atomizer.

Instructions

  1. Pour the distilled water or witch hazel into the spray bottle.
  2. Add the essential oils and shake well.
  3. Apply the spray to exposed areas of skin and clothing before going outside. Always shake before each use.

Precautions

  • Dilution: Make sure you dilute essential oils well before applying them to your skin, as they can be irritating.
  • Allergy test: Perform a test on a small area of ​​skin before using the repellent on the entire body.
  • Avoid contact with eyes and mucous membranes.
  • Use in children: Consult a professional, as some oils can be too strong for young children.
